P018E Fuel Pressure Sensor "B" Circuit Intermittent/Erratic

The OBD2 code P018E indicates that there is an intermittent or erratic issue with the fuel pressure sensor "B" circuit, which may affect the accuracy of fuel pressure readings in the engine management system

Common causes

  • Faulty fuel pressure sensor
  • Damaged wiring or connectors
  • Poor electrical connections
  • Fuel pressure regulator issues
  • Fuel pump problems
  • Contaminated fuel
  • Engine control module (ECM) issues
  • Grounding issues in the circuit

Troubleshooting steps

  1. 1. Check for Additional Codes

    Use an OBD-II scanner to check for any other related trouble codes. This can provide more context and help identify if there are other issues affecting the fuel system

  2. 2. Inspect the Fuel Pressure Sensor

    Visual Inspection: Check the fuel pressure sensor for any visible damage, corrosion, or loose connections

  3. 3. Wiring and Connectors

    Inspect the wiring harness and connectors for fraying, breaks, or poor connections. Ensure that the connectors are securely attached

  4. 4. Test the Fuel Pressure Sensor

    Voltage and Ground: Use a multimeter to check the voltage supply to the sensor and ensure it has a good ground. Compare the readings to the specifications in the vehicle’s service manual

  5. 5. Signal Output

    Measure the output signal from the sensor while the engine is running. The output should vary with changes in fuel pressure. If the signal is erratic or out of range, the sensor may be faulty

  6. 6. Check Fuel Pressure

    Use a fuel pressure gauge to measure the actual fuel pressure in the system. Compare the readings to the manufacturer’s specifications. If the fuel pressure is too high or too low, it could indicate a problem with the fuel pump, fuel filter, or fuel pressure regulator

  7. 7. Inspect the Fuel System

    Fuel Pump: Ensure the fuel pump is functioning correctly and providing adequate pressure

  8. 8. Fuel Filter

    Check for clogs or restrictions in the fuel filter that could affect fuel flow

  9. 9. Fuel Lines

    Inspect for leaks or blockages in the fuel lines

  10. 10. Check for Ground Issues

    Ensure that the ground connections for the fuel pressure sensor and related components are clean and secure. Poor grounding can lead to erratic sensor readings

  11. 11. Look for Intermittent Issues

    Since the code indicates an intermittent problem, pay attention to conditions that may trigger the code, such as temperature changes, engine load, or vibration. This may help identify the root cause

  12. 12. Clear Codes and Test Drive

    After performing the checks and repairs, clear the trouble codes using the OBD-II scanner. Take the vehicle for a test drive to see if the code reappears

  13. 13. Replace the Sensor (if necessary)

    If all tests point to a faulty fuel pressure sensor, consider replacing it. Ensure that you use a quality replacement part

  14. 14. Consult Technical Service Bulletins (TSBs)

    Check for any TSBs related to the fuel pressure sensor or fuel system for your specific vehicle make and model. There may be known issues or recalls that could provide additional guidance.1
